Dell 3.84TB PCIe Gen4 NVMe U.2 SSD for Enterprise Servers
The Dell KT0TK 3.84TB PCIe 4.0 x4 NVMe U.2 solid-state drive is designed for enterprise-grade workloads. Engineered with read-intensive 3D TLC NAND technology, this high-performance storage solution ensures reliability, speed, and durability for modern data centers. Optimized for Dell PowerEdge servers, it provides a seamless balance between storage capacity and operational efficiency.
Key Features and Highlights
- High-Capacity Storage: 3.84TB of persistent storage to handle large datasets and intensive applications.
- Advanced Interface: PCIe Gen4 x4 NVMe interface enables ultra-fast data transfer rates.
- U.2 2.5-Inch Form Factor: Compact small form factor (SFF) suitable for high-density server configurations.
- Enterprise-Grade Reliability: Read-intensive 1 DWPD endurance ensures durability in heavy-read environments.
- 3D TLC NAND Technology: Incorporates Triple-Level Cell flash for high performance and long-lasting reliability.
- Optimized for Servers: Specifically tested and validated for Dell PowerEdge 14G, 15G, and 16G platforms.
Technical Specifications
Storage & Memory
- Capacity: 3.84TB
- NAND Type: 3D TLC Flash
- Endurance: 1 Drive Write Per Day (DWPD)
Interface & Form Factor
- Interface: PCIe 4.0 x4 NVMe
- Form Factor: U.2 2.5-inch Small Form Factor (SFF)
Compatibility and Server Support
This Dell SSD is engineered to support a wide array of PowerEdge servers, ensuring seamless integration and optimal performance:
- PowerEdge C6420, C6525, C6620
- PowerEdge R440, R640, R650, R650xs
- PowerEdge R6515, R6525, R660, R660xs
- PowerEdge R740xd, R7425, R750, R750xa
- PowerEdge R7515, R7525, R760, R760xa, R7615, R7625
- PowerEdge R840, R940, R940xa, R960
- PowerEdge T550, Xe9680, XR7620

Advanced NVMe Technology
This SSD utilizes PCIe NVMe technology, providing significantly faster data transfer rates compared to traditional SATA-based SSDs. The NVMe interface allows parallel processing of multiple commands, reducing bottlenecks and accelerating read/write operations for critical business applications.
Key Benefits of NVMe over SATA
- Up to 5x faster read and write speeds compared to SATA SSDs
- Lower latency for quicker response times
- Optimized for high concurrency applications and virtualized workloads
- Enhanced endurance and reliability for enterprise usage
